#b1e974 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1e974 is composed of 69.4% red, 91.4%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.2%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 88.7 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 68.4%. #b1e974 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#63d300.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

Shades and Tints of #b1e974
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080d02 is the darkest color, while #fdf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1e974
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afb1ac is the less saturated color, while #b2fc61 is the most saturated one.
